Finished Size - 35.5" x 42"

A fabulously spooky Halloween collage featuring a witch with her raven and black cat working at her bubbling cauldron seen within a crystal ball makes a great seasonal wall hanging made by fusing pieces of printed fabrics to a lightweight base. Laura Heine has included detailed instructions about her technique to guide you through the process and includes a full-size pattern. Material requirements include: 12" x 11" of swirly black print for the cauldron; 5" x 11" of dark black fabric with blue print for cauldron rim; 5" x 11" of red/orange fabric and (2) 6" squares of red mottled prints for fire; 6" x 11" of green print with black and 6" square of green mottled print for poison; 5" x 11" each of two brown fabrics for the wood and cauldron handle; 10" x 11" of brown/black crackle print for the hat; 12" x 11" of blue/pink/purple fabric for dress; 9" x 11" of blue/purple fabric for apron; 6" square piece of fabric for patches on apron; 3" x 11" of orange animal print for apron tie; 6" x 11" of spiderweb fabric for skin; 6" xquare of orange stripe for socks; 4" x 11" of plaid fabric for shoes; 6" x 11" of black and white fabric for hair; 6" square of gray fabric for mouse; 3" x 11" to 4" x 11" of (6) peach to orange fabrics for pumpkin and stem; 6" x 11" of (2) blacks for cat; 3" square of green fabric for cat eyes; 4" x 11" of black and white fabric for whiskers and crow; 4" x 11" of additional black spotted fabric for crow feathers; 6" square of (2) blacks for crow feathers; 3" x 11" of animal print fabric for crow feathers; 3" x 8" of blue/black print for crow feathers; 10" x 22" of tan ground with black flowers for crystal ball background; (2) large spider webs with tan backgrounds for crystal ball; 6" square of light gray background batik with bubbles; 5" x 11" of (3) tan background fabrics (1 with mice, 1 mottled and 1 plaid); 6" x 11" of (3) tan/gray fabrics with slight print; 9" x 11" of (2) gray fabrics (1 very light and 1 medium value); 10" x 11" of (2) tan/gray background fabrics with slight print; 10" x 22" of black and white web print; 10" x 11" of (2) additional web fabrics (1 orange and 1 purple) for accents; 10" x 11" of (2) additional black fabrics (1 black with white flowers and 1 think plaid line print); 6" x 11" of black and white fabric with a skull; 6" square of black fabric with lace flowers; 12" x 7" of (2) directional gray florals with black outline; 6" x 11" of gray floral with black outline; 6" x 11" of (3) medium to dark gray fabrics with slight prints; 10" x 11" of dark black fabric with shaded print for crystal ball base; 12" x 11" of dark black with copper highlights for the upper globe base. Cuttable prints required: 1 large bottle about 4" tall; 3 flying bats; 1 skeleton for background; a few bugs; (4) large dark flowers for background; 9" x 11" of funky star-like fabric for accents on globe base and background; 10-12 additional bottles for ground inside globe and for crows claws; 6" square of fabric with small skulls and bones; 8-10 flowers with skull centers for ground of crystal ball; fabric with potion books, candles, witches' broom, skulls, bats, spiders and webs for ground in crystal ball; About 10 yards or more of 12" wide Steam a Seam 2 (eQuilter product WAST5540); 1 yard of Pattern Ease Foundation; a fusing mat 17" x 24" minimum; 9" x WOF fabric for binding; 1 yd fabric for backing. 'Crystal Ball' quilt pattern by Laura Heine of Fiberworks inc. Finished size is about 35-1/2" x 42".
